Linen table scarf made of fine damask with pictorial decoartion. Outer border is decorated with stripes and scrolled leaves that enclose scene. Pictorial scene depicts two panels where cherub leads a lion and one panel where the cherub is riding the lion. There is an oval medallion in the center that depicts a classical warrior in a chariot pulled by two doves who are led by another cherub. The initials "MT" are embriodered in one corner.
